Income Tax Act 2007 section 499

Application of Chapter

Section 499 sets out when the rules in this Chapter apply to reduce a trust beneficiary's taxable income by reference to the trustees' expenses.

  • The Chapter applies where income arises to the trustees of a settlement in a tax year (the current tax year)
  • Before the income is distributed, some or all of it must already be treated as the income of another person — the beneficiary
  • The beneficiary's share of that undistributed trust income can be reduced for income tax purposes
  • The reduction is calculated by reference to expenses properly incurred by the trustees
